Fery fights back from a set down to beat Kovacevic in Winston-Salem
Arthur Fery recovered from a set down to beat Aleksandar Kovacevic 3-6 7-5 6-3 in the Winston-Salem quarterfinals. The Briton's serve grew steadier as the match wore on: he struck four aces without a single double fault, won 81.8% of his first-serve points and, crucially, 61.8% behind his second delivery. Kovacevic had the bigger weapon with eight aces, but seven double faults and only 51.3% of second-serve points won undermined him in the closing stages. Their first-serve percentages were near-identical, 56.4 to 55.7, so the margin came down to the American's shakier second ball. Fery's reward was a place in the semifinals.
